Jide DockableFrame是一个用于创建停靠框架的组件。要将WindowListener用于Jide DockableFrame,您可以按照以下步骤进行操作:
以下是一个示例代码片段,演示如何将WindowListener用于Jide DockableFrame:
import com.jidesoft.docking.DockableFrame;
import java.awt.event.WindowEvent;
import java.awt.event.WindowListener;
public class MyWindowListener implements WindowListener {
@Override
public void windowOpened(WindowEvent e) {
// 处理窗口打开事件
}
@Override
public void windowClosing(WindowEvent e) {
// 处理窗口关闭事件
}
@Override
public void windowClosed(WindowEvent e) {
// 处理窗口关闭事件
}
@Override
public void windowIconified(WindowEvent e) {
// 处理窗口最小化事件
}
@Override
public void windowDeiconified(WindowEvent e) {
// 处理窗口取消最小化事件
}
@Override
public void windowActivated(WindowEvent e) {
// 处理窗口激活事件
}
@Override
public void windowDeactivated(WindowEvent e) {
// 处理窗口取消激活事件
}
}
public class Main {
public static void main(String[] args) {
DockableFrame dockableFrame = new DockableFrame("My Dockable Frame");
// 添加其他组件到停靠框架中
MyWindowListener windowListener = new MyWindowListener();
dockableFrame.addWindowListener(windowListener);
// 将停靠框架添加到主窗口中
}
}
这样,您就可以使用WindowListener来处理Jide DockableFrame的窗口事件了。请注意,这只是一个示例,您需要根据您的具体需求来编写相应的代码。
没有搜到相关的沙龙
领取专属 10元无门槛券
手把手带您无忧上云